The BC40 was over two years in the making. Inspired by the now-legendary Back 40 trail system, it’s a thoughtfully engineered, modern cross-country machine. That means race-day lightness and sharp handling combined with all-day comfort and control. We tested and refined this bike right in our own backyard. The rocky ledges, dynamic corners, rolling climbs, and ubiquitous jumps and flow features informed the design. The BC40 sports 120mm of front and rear travel combined with a second-to-none pedaling platform for efficient pedalling performance. Progressive geometry ensures good weight balance for both climbing and descending along with stability at speed and through sketchy portions of trail.
The SRAM X0 Eagle Transmission Bike is where hi-tech meets rugged dependability. The X0 group features an all-new alloy crankset - SRAM’s lightest ever. Like all Transmission groups, this crankset works in harmony with the flattop chain, wide-ratio 12-speed cassette, and rear derailleur to deliver crisp, quick shifts every time you tap the two button wireless remote shifter.
- Recent improvements to BC40 include 100g weight savings, stiffer front triangle, stronger and more durable, co-molded bottom bracket insert, and a co-molded alloy insert for the main pivot bearing bores that improves bearing life and ease of maintenance
- In-house development and testing that included building our own testing methodology and machines as well as testing our competitors' bikes to benchmark performance and tearing them apart to weigh each component item
- Designed to stretch the capability of what a cross-country bike can do while making no compromises with weight and pedaling efficiency
- Aluminum suspension linkage, left-side dropout interface/brake mount, and cable management inserts machined in house to ensure the highest precision for alignment and component fitment
